Are you afraid of making a mistake?

We meet guests and clients on a daily basis that are afraid of making a mistake when it comes to buying furniture or anything else for their home. It is a big decision and you want every dollar you spend to be as effective as possible.

We have a couple solutions available that can make decorating your home more fun and less stressful.

#1 TRY ON APPROVAL PROGRAM
We allow guests to take small furniture pieces, lamps and accessories home to try it before they buy. The best way to visualize furniture is to actually see it in your home during the daylight and also evening hours when there is absence of natural light. If you like a piece that you try, simply send us a check or call with your credit card.
